YUI.add('substitute', function (Y, NAME) {/*** String variable substitution and string formatting.* If included, the substitute method is added to the YUI instance.** @module substitute* @deprecated*/var L = Y.Lang, DUMP = 'dump', SPACE = ' ', LBRACE = '{', RBRACE = '}',savedRegExp = /(~-(\d+)-~)/g, lBraceRegExp = /\{LBRACE\}/g, rBraceRegExp = /\{RBRACE\}/g,/*** The following methods are added to the YUI instance** <strong>Use `Y.Lang.sub` or `Y.Template` instead.</strong>* @class YUI~substitute* @deprecated*//**<strong>Use `Y.Lang.sub` or `Y.Template` instead.</strong>Does `{placeholder}` substitution on a string. The object passed as thesecond parameter provides values to replace the `{placeholder}`s.{placeholder} token names must match property names of the object. Forexample`var greeting = Y.substitute("Hello, {who}!", { who: "World" });``{placeholder}` tokens that are undefined on the object map will be left intact (leaving unsightly "{placeholder}"s in the output string). If yourreplacement strings *should* include curly braces, use `{LBRACE}` and`{RBRACE}` in your object map string value.If a function is passed as a third argument, it will be called for each{placeholder} found. The {placeholder} name is passed as the first valueand the value from the object map is passed as the second. If the{placeholder} contains a space, the first token will be used to identifythe object map property and the remainder will be passed as a thirdargument to the function. See below for an example.If the value in the object map for a given {placeholder} is an object andthe `dump` module is loaded, the replacement value will be the stringresult of calling `Y.dump(...)` with the object as input. Include anumeric second token in the {placeholder} to configure the depth of the callto `Y.dump(...)`, e.g. "{someObject 2}". See the<a href="../classes/YUI.html#method_dump">`dump`</a> method for details.@method substitute@deprecated@param {string} s The string that will be modified.@param {object} o An object containing the replacement values.@param {function} f An optional function that can be used toprocess each match. It receives the key,value, and any extra metadata included withthe key inside of the braces.@param {boolean} recurse if true, the replacement will be recursive,letting you have replacement tokens in replacement text.The default is false.@return {string} the substituted string.@examplefunction getAttrVal(key, value, name) {// Return a string describing the named attribute and its value if// the first token is @.
